I loved the story, but this was more of a murder mystery than horror story, even if the house was haunted. 
The story was great but I did not like the writing and the main characters' point of view. Maybe it's the narrator of the audio book, I don't know. But hey, the story was actually great, everything was used to tie all the knots in the plot. 
I really thought that either the mistress was going to b the killer or the man will kill them both, and I was pleasantly surprised.

Is this a new beginning, or the beginning of the end?

Daniel and his daughter, Caitlyn, are in need of a fresh start. They move into Nightingale House, a home that Daniel and his wife, Nicole, chose together for their little family before Nicole's untimely death. Daniel has difficulty sleeping in the master bedroom, which he attributes to his grief over Nicole. But soon strange whispers, nightmares, and dripping noises begin to plague Daniel at night. Daniel begins digging into the house's past and is horrified at what he learns. Will Daniel and Caitlyn be the next chapter in Nightingale House's dark history?
Once again, I was immediately sucked into a Steve Frech thriller and could not put it down! I especially loved that this one was a paranormal thriller. This novel was beautifully written, from the description of Nightingale House, to the tragic, sordid history within its walls. I listened to the audiobook, and I enjoyed the way the narrator portrayed the characters. I could hardly wait to find out how everything would come together in the end and if Daniel and Caitlyn would be safe in Nightingale House. I highly recommend this novel to anyone who loves paranormal thrillers and I hope to read more stories like this from Steve Frech in the future!
